    Current Trends in Cloud Data Storage

    Adoption of Multi-Cloud Strategies

    The adoption of multi-cloud strategies is becoming increasingly prevalent in data storage. This approach allows organizations to leverage multiple cloud services for enhanced flexibility and risk management. He recognizes that using various providers can optimize performance and reduce vendor lock-in. Each cloud service offers unique features and pricing models.

    Key considerations include:

  • Cost efficiency across platforms
  • Improved data redundancy and availability
  • He can strategically distribute workloads to minimize latency. This ensures that critical applications remain accessible. Additionally, multi-cloud strategies enhance compliance with regulatory requirements. Different providers may offer specialized solutions for data protection.

    Emergence of Edge Computing

    The emergence of edge computing is reshaping data storage paradigms. This technology processes data closer to the source, reducing latency and bandwidth usage. He understands that this is particularly beneficial for applications requiring real-time analysis. By minimizing the aloofness data must travel, response times improve significantly.

    Key benefits include:

  • Enhanced performance for critical applications
  • Reduced operational costs through efficient data handling
  • He can deploy edge devices to gather and analyze data locally. This approach ensures that only essential information is sent to the cloud. Additionally, edge computing supports better data privacy. Sensitive information can be processed on-site, mitigating exposure risks.
